Northern Trust Corp increased its holdings in shares of Pacira BioSciences, Inc. (NASDAQ:PCRX - Free Report) by 30.8%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 616,891 shares of the company's stock after purchasing an additional 145,205 shares during the quarter. Northern Trust Corp owned approximately 1.34% of Pacira BioSciences worth $11,622,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

About Pacira BioSciences
(
Free Report)
Pacira Biosciences, Inc is a holding company, which engages in the provision of non-opioid pain management and regenerative health solutions to improve patients' journeys along the neural pain pathway. Its products include EXPAREL, iovera, and DepoFoam. The company was founded in December 2006 and is headquartered in Tampa, FL.
